    platform/x86: hp_accel: Fix an error handling path in 'lis3lv02d_probe()'
    
    [ Upstream commit c961a7d2aa23ae19e0099fbcdf1040fb760eea83 ]
    
    If 'led_classdev_register()' fails, some additional resources should be
    released.
    
    Add the missing 'i8042_remove_filter()' and 'lis3lv02d_remove_fs()' calls
    that are already in the remove function but are missing here.
    
    Fixes: a4c724d0723b ("platform: hp_accel: add a i8042 filter to remove HPQ6000 data from kb bus stream")
    Fixes: 9e0c79782143 ("lis3lv02d: merge with leds hp disk")

diff --git a/drivers/platform/x86/hp_accel.c b/drivers/platform/x86/hp_accel.c
index 8c0867bda8280..0dfaa1a43b674 100644
--- a/drivers/platform/x86/hp_accel.c
+++ b/drivers/platform/x86/hp_accel.c
@@ -372,9 +372,11 @@ static int lis3lv02d_add(struct acpi_device *device)
 	INIT_WORK(&hpled_led.work, delayed_set_status_worker);
 	ret = led_classdev_register(NULL, &hpled_led.led_classdev);
 	if (ret) {
+		i8042_remove_filter(hp_accel_i8042_filter);
 		lis3lv02d_joystick_disable(&lis3_dev);
 		lis3lv02d_poweroff(&lis3_dev);
 		flush_work(&hpled_led.work);
+		lis3lv02d_remove_fs(&lis3_dev);
 		return ret;
 	}
